The Camp
Issue:
1999, Volume 32, Issue 2
Subject:
Human Rights|Land and Homes|Refugees|War/Conflict
Author:
Hamzeh-Muhaisen, Muna
Issue Description:
What is it like to be on the receiving end of the longest military occupation in modern history? Muna Hamzeh-Muhaisen lived in Dheisheh, a refugee camp on the outskirts of Bethlehem, for more than a decade, including the period of the first intifada. This is her account of the people who have lived in Dheisheh all of their lives. As she notes, there is hardly a refugee in The Camp, young or old, who doesn’t remember the names of the camp’s victims and even the years of their untimely deaths.
